Traveling through Naruto: I am the strongest rotten person!
Chapter 551: Life has a place to come from, but there is only a way back
A few days later, Kabuto Yakushi once again saw the strange woman he saw in the butcher shop that day in the orphanage.
At that time, he was leading a group of six or seven-year-old children to identify plants on the grassy slope next to the orphanage.
Living far away from the village and close to the forest, identifying plants from an early age is a must for children here as they grow up.
Many plants are toxic. Identifying which ones are poisonous and which ones are not is a matter of vital importance to their lives. Moreover, part of the income of the orphanage is derived from the herbs in these hillside woods. Knowing the herbs is also a child. What we have to do.
When Kabuto saw Kagura standing under the biggest tree in the orphanage on the hillside, he was stunned for a moment. Even though the distance was not too close and even though he was wearing glasses, he still saw Kagura. Le was staring at him intently.
Even some of the more alert children noticed it. He scratched Kabuto's clothes and whispered, "Brother Kabuto, that big sister has been looking at you. Is she someone you know?"
Kabuto shook his head blankly, retracting his gaze and no longer looking at it.
He took his children around the hillside as usual, identifying the plants one by one until he gathered the team back.
Kagura didn't leave, she was still standing under the tree. After Kabuto Yakushi sent the children back to the restaurant of the orphanage, he struggled with his thoughts and finally ran out quickly.
He ran straight to the tree and looked at Kagura who was smiling at him with confusion in his eyes.
"You..." Why are you here?
"Kabuto," Kagura didn't realize until Kabuto actually stood in front of her that she had never thought about how to tell him so as not to hurt him.
After all, not everyone can calmly accept that their mother has been made a puppet.
Kabuto the pharmacist looked at Kagura in confusion, watching the woman's smile change from the initial smile to the sadness in her eyes now. As he watched, he also changed from the initial confusion to the understanding now.
Kabuto asked tentatively: "You...you know me, right?"
Kagura shook her head and looked at his wrist, "I don't know you, I only know this bracelet."
"..."
"I gave this to my friend at the time. She was just pregnant at that time..."
Kabuto's eyes suddenly widened. Through two lenses, he looked at Kagura in astonishment, his lips trembled, and he asked softly: "So, I am that... child, do you know my mother? "
Kagura nodded, "Well, her name is Lianhua, and she is a very excellent doctor."
"That……"
Kagura couldn't bear to see the hope gradually rising in Kabuto's eyes. She closed her eyes and said, "She, it's a pity that she is no longer in this world."
The flame of hope did not burn for long before slowly extinguishing.
Kabuto wasn't as sad as he thought, or it could be said that he had been doing psychological construction over the years. During the war years, death was too common. He had already guessed that his parents were deceased, but it was never confirmed, so he just took it as a chance.
But now, someone who knew his mother came to tell him that his mother had died a long time ago. From a psychological point of view, this was not an unexpected answer, but that she was alive.
Kabuto accepted this fact calmly, and then took a few minutes to digest it.
It's not that he wasn't sad, he just wasn't that sad.
A small child leaned against the tree trunk. After being depressed for a while, his expression softened a lot.
Kagura suddenly felt that she was going too far. If she didn't say anything, if she didn't come to him, maybe Kabuto would still have hope in his heart, hoping that one day he would remember everything, or hope for someone in the future. Node meets his parents.
People live by a steady stream of hope. People who are desperate cannot survive at all.
If she hadn't come to him, maybe he would have lived happily.
"I'm sorry." Kagura apologized to him.
Kagura kept frowning slightly, her nose was sore, the sun was clearly shining brightly, but she felt cold again.
Kabuto shook his head, and smiled at Kagura, "On the contrary, I feel like I want to thank you. Although my mother is gone, your presence makes me feel that I have a place. Before that, I always felt that It’s like I appeared in this world out of thin air.”
Kabuto looked at the tree crown above his head. The leaves were densely intertwined and his eyes were filled with crisp green.
"It seems that I finally have a connection with this world. Some people know my mother, some people remember things about my mother, and some people know about me..." This feeling is actually not easy to describe, but Kabuto still tried his best to express his gratitude to Kagura. Describe how you feel inside at this moment.
"Sister, can you tell me in more detail, about me?"
"Your original name is Honshin, your father's name is Shinji, and your mother's name is Renhua. They live together in Kikyo Mountain. They are the only two doctors there. My name is Kagura, and I am your mother's friend. .”
"Yes," Kabuto nodded, "The dean said she picked me up at Mount Kikyo."
After all, Kagura was unable to tell Kabuto the exact cause of Renka's death, nor did she have the courage to tell him that Renka was made into a human puppet by a scorpion.
This is so cruel.
She only blamed the war for Lianhua's death in a few words, but Kabuto didn't raise any suspicion. War was so common in those days, and there was nothing suspicious about dying in the war.
"If you want to take a look at your mother's tombstone..."
"Where is her grave?"
"Konoha."
pocket:"……"
This answer was something Kabuto didn't expect.
That day, in front of Renhua's monument, Kabuto asked Kagura a question.
Under the bright sunlight, he raised his face to look at Kagura with a solemn expression, and asked her: "Why are you telling me this? When you see me, you should be able to tell that I am doing well. I don't have a sallow complexion or thin skin. I haven’t been bullied, and even though I’m in an orphanage, it looks like I’m living a happy life, right?”
Kagura hesitated and nodded.
Kabuto tilted his head in confusion and looked at her in confusion, "Then, why are you telling me this? Don't you think it's cruel to tell a child this?"
"..."
"Also, how are you sure that I don't know my life experience?"
Kagura was speechless by his question. Do you want to tell him that she came from time travel and already knew the script?
Because we know that in the original work, he took many detours because he didn't know who he was, and he became a worshiper of power. Was he taken advantage of by Orochimaru?
Kagura raised her hand to rub the top of Kabuto's head, and said with a smile: "It's probably a guess. Although you pretend to be indifferent on the surface, deep down, you care about the memory you lost, and who you are. What kind of past does it have, right?”
Kabute swallowed dryly, and the questioning on his face gradually dissipated.
"Thank you for telling me. Although I know, my lost memory still hasn't come back. I can't imagine what my parents look like, and I don't have any memory of them. I may be sorry for my parents, but I'm glad. It’s me and the dean’s mother, I think my mother should be as gentle as the dean, right?”
Kagura nodded, any mother is gentle when facing her children.
"Kabuto," Kagura squatted down and patted Kabuto's face that still had baby fat with one hand, "If you feel confused one day, come here and take a look. Even if no one knows who you are, you can lie down here. The person who is here also knows that no matter what you do, you are her favorite child, but for this love, you must not lose yourself, remember?"
"Your mother, she is a very good person. She is a doctor who treats illnesses and saves people. So, you must at least be someone who will not let her down."
The words can only go so far, no more details are allowed. Kagura hopes that Kabuto can understand his painstaking efforts.
Kabuto listened in confusion. He thought Kagura's words were strange and seemed to mean something, but he didn't know what she was referring to.
But he still nodded, knowing who his mother was. Even if the yin and yang were separated, his life had a place to come, but there was only a way back.
